ORDINARY RESOLUTION NUMBER 6
Approval of the remuneration policy
“RESOLVED
that by a non-binding advisory vote, the Company’s remuneration policy as set out in the remuneration report on
pages 96 to 103 of the 2017 Integrated Annual Report be and is hereby endorsed.”
Reason for and effect
The King Code on Governance for South Africa recommends that the remuneration policy of a company be tabled for a
non-binding advisory vote by shareholders at each AGM.
This enables shareholders to express their views on the remuneration policies adopted. Ordinary Resolution 6 is of an advisory
nature only and failure to pass this resolution will therefore not have any legal consequences relating to existing remuneration
arrangements.
However, the Board will take the outcome of the vote into consideration when considering amendments to the Company’s
remuneration policy.
For this resolution to be passed, votes in favour must represent at least 50% +1 of all votes cast and/or exercised at the meeting.
